shoot 45 ACP cal. in 16 Gauge
Allows your 16 Ga shotgun to shoot 45 ACP cal. ammo. It is simple and easy to use. The insert simply drops into the chamber of your single shot or double barrel shotgun and the smaller diameter ammo fits inside of it. It will work in a bolt action too if placed in the chamber by hand. (They don't work well with auto-loading or pump shotguns). See listings for other sizes. With these smooth bore shotgun Chamber Conversion Inserts, you can maximize the use of your shotgun by being able to shoot other gauges and even rifle and pistol calibers in your shotgun. Shoot smaller gauge shells, rifle, and pistol ammo in your shotgun. The machined steel chamber conversion insert allows smaller (cheaper) ammo to be shot. The discharged shell will slide out of the insert easily. The rifle inserts are not intended to take the place of an actual rifle, but the shot-shell inserts do hold a good shot pattern. They are handy to have to increase your ammo options should ammo become scarce or unavailable. Length: 2 3/4" long.
